Aproximación Empírica: Usos Prácticos de los Modelos en Ingeniería del Software

Desde una óptica empírica, los modelos se convierten en instrumentos de acción que nos permiten (Rumbaugh et al., 2000):

Reducir la Complejidad
Al simplificar sistemas intrincados, los modelos nos brindan una visión clara y concisa, facilitando la comprensión de su funcionamiento interno.

Anticipar el Futuro
La simulación de escenarios nos permite predecir el comportamiento del sistema bajo diversas condiciones, anticipando posibles obstáculos y minimizando riesgos.

Explorar el Abanico de Posibilidades
La capacidad de probar diferentes soluciones nos permite identificar la opción más viable antes de su implementación, optimizando recursos y tiempo.

Construir Puentes de Comunicación
Los modelos actúan como un lenguaje común, facilitando la colaboración entre desarrolladores y clientes, asegurando que todos compartan una visión unificada del proyecto.

Trazar el Camino Hacia el Éxito
La planificación estratégica, basada en modelos, nos permite identificar y resolver problemas potenciales desde las etapas iniciales, evitando costosos retrasos.

Diseñar Sistemas Adaptables
La flexibilidad y escalabilidad inherentes a los modelos nos permiten construir sistemas que evolucionan con las necesidades cambiantes del negocio.